Peter McCurdy is the president of the Toroa Preservation Society and a civil engineer who has dedicated 24 years to the restoration of the century-old Auckland steam ferry, Toroa. Despite encountering significant challenges, including a $5 million budget shortfall, McCurdy's commitment to the project remains unwavering. His efforts have involved extensive restoration work, utilizing bespoke materials and engaging community support. He advocates for the ferry's recognition as a historic vessel to secure additional funding and enhance public awareness of its importance to Auckland's maritime heritage.
